Mercurial > hgrepos > FreeBSD > ports > www > uwsginl
annotate uwsginl-plugin-gevent39/Makefile @ 186:7febb8b5cb59
Patch our PORTVERSION into uwsgi that is returned with "uwsgi --version".
The parser for the version in uwsgiconfig.py also needed to be adjusted
therefore because all version parts up to and including the revision must
be integers to be used in the Python plugins properly.
| author | Franz Glasner <fzglas.hg@dom66.de> |
|---|---|
| date | Fri, 14 Mar 2025 12:34:09 +0100 |
| parents | c32cf35cb4da |
| children |
| rev | line source |
|---|---|
|
61
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
1 # Created by: Franz Glasner <freebsd-dev-@dom66.de> |
|
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
2 |
|
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
3 PORTNAME= ${UWSGI_NAME}-plugin-${PLUGIN_NAME} |
|
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
4 |
|
142
c32cf35cb4da
Prepare gevent and greenlet plugins for Python 3.9
Franz Glasner <fzglas.hg@dom66.de>
parents:
132
diff
changeset
|
5 COMMENT= Python3.9 gevent plugin for ${UWSGI_NAME} |
|
61
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
6 |
|
142
c32cf35cb4da
Prepare gevent and greenlet plugins for Python 3.9
Franz Glasner <fzglas.hg@dom66.de>
parents:
132
diff
changeset
|
7 USES= python:3.9 gettext-runtime |
|
61
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
8 |
|
142
c32cf35cb4da
Prepare gevent and greenlet plugins for Python 3.9
Franz Glasner <fzglas.hg@dom66.de>
parents:
132
diff
changeset
|
9 PLUGIN_NAME= gevent39 |
|
61
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
10 PLUGIN_SOURCE= plugins/gevent |
|
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
11 |
|
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
12 MASTERDIR= ${.CURDIR}/../uwsginl-plugin-lang-py3 |
|
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
13 |
|
759ad8bcc89d
Build "gevent" plugins for Python3 and Python3.6.
Franz Glasner <fzglas.hg@dom66.de>
parents:
diff
changeset
|
14 .include "${MASTERDIR}/Makefile" |
